Problems of data replication in distribution systems

Abstract

In this article, we will compare the replication methods available in database systems.These problems are to maintain consistency between the actual state of the real-time object of the external environment and its images reflected in copies distributed across multiple nodes. Nowadays, modern applications of devices connected to the Internet are experiencing rapid growth and variability of transactional workloads. Database replication should increase access to databases to calculate efficiency. The replication algorithm allows high-speed distribution of changes in the database to all replicas, which ensures the robustness of all replications. However, a fragmented routing algorithm is used to consistently balance the load of incoming transactions on existing instances. Shows how it can perform almost linear measurements of workload for databases. To expand the idea of large-scale database modeling, we will consider improving the consistency and scalability of data using an algorithm that is applied and available in the database. Individual levels of iteration to prevent overuse of resources, all of which together help solve the problem of scalability for distributed real-time database systems.
